Low Carb Diets - Curves for Women

It seems that a Curves for Women exercise location opens in every town you drive through. This extremely popular exercise chain has chosen to endorse a low carb diet plan.

The Curves plan is primarily a super-concentrated exercise system. In only 30 minutes, they squish in over 2 hours or prime workout by moving you around a fitness circle at an extremely brisk pace. To help balance with this active lifestyle, they encourage a healthy, low carb diet plan.

The system is incredibly popular - it's the fastest growing franchise in the world with a new location opening every 4 hours.

Like other low carb diets, the emphasis is on eating lots of fresh vegetables and drinking lots of water. Curves has "free foods" that you can eat a lot of - including broccoli, zucchini, spinach, mushrooms, bean sprouts and more. You need to keep healthy amounts of oils in your system, but hold back on sugars and processed foods.
